Gil Vicente's Tactical Edge Against Arouca: A Study in Consistency
This match between FC Arouca and Gil Vicente presents a fascinating tactical battleground, informed by recent form and historical head-to-head data. Gil Vicente, despite a slightly inconsistent recent run, shows a resilience that could prove decisive. Looking at recent form, FC Arouca has struggled, with losses to Estrela da Amadora and Fafe. Their attack seems to be struggling to find the back of the net. Gil Vicente, on the other hand, while drawing more often than winning, demonstrates a capacity to avoid defeat, particularly away from home. Their draws against Casa Pia AC and Vitoria Guimaraes suggest a solid defensive structure, vital in away fixtures. Head-to-head records are a mixed bag, with a series of draws, showing that the match will be really closed and hard. However, it's worth noting the recent tendency for draws, indicative of a tactical stalemate or a shared understanding between the teams. Considering the match odds, the implied probability suggests that Gil Vicente is the favorite. Gil Vicente's defensive solidity and their historical performance in away matches suggest that the team will win, and a low-scoring game seems probable. Taking all into account, I predict a narrow win for Gil Vicente, with a likely outcome being under 2.25 goals.
